The One with Pasta in Tomato Sauce

Origin :The word "pasta" comes from the Italian word for "paste", meaning a combination of flour and water.
Nutrition : Pasta is very low in sodium and cholesterol-free. Per cup, enriched varieties provide a good source of several essential nutrients, including iron and several B-vitamins.

This is what you need (Serves 2 ):

For the Pasta:
Pasta - 1 cup( can be any shape of pasta that we prefer)
Olive Oil- 1/2 tsp
Italian Seasoning (Or Dried Oregano or Basil ) - 1/2 tsp
Grated Cheese - 1tbsp (optional)
Salt - to taste

For the Pasta Sauce :
Tomato Puree(Italian Passata) - 1 and 1/2 cup
Tomatoes - 2 ( diced )
Italian Seasoning (Or Dried Oregano or Basil ) - 1/2 tsp
Red Chili Flakes - 1 tsp
Olive Oil - 1 tsp
Salt - to taste

Vegetables for sauce :
Carrot - 1 (cubed )
Beans - 1/4 cup (sliced)
Bell Pepper - 1 ( cubed )
Mushrooms - 1/4 cup
Olive Oil - 1 tbsp
Salt - to taste

This is how you do :

Preparing the Sauce :
1. Add the olive oil in kadai and after the oil is hot, add the vegetables one by one except the mushrooms and add the salt.
2. Close the kadai and boil the vegetables in simmer for 6-8 Mins.
3. After the vegetables are done ,add the mushrooms and mix them well for another 1 -2 Min until all the vegetables are cooked but not mushy .(Sprinkle some water if needed )
4. Transfer the vegetables to another bowl and allow them to cool.
5. Add 1 tsp of oil in the same kadai and after it is hot add the red chili flakes and Italian herbs .
6.Then add the diced tomatoes and  add the tomato puree and salt.
7. If the puree is thick add 1-2 tbsp of water to it and then bring it to boil.
8.After the sauce starts boiling add the fried vegetables to it and allow it to boil for another 2-3 Min.

Preparing the Pasta:
1. Boil the Pasta according to the instructions in the pack with salt
2.After it is cooked, take a sauce pan and add the olive oil to it and then add the boiled pasta and give it a toss .Finally add some Italian Herbs to finish the preparation.


Final Preparation :

1. Transfer the Pasta to the serving bowl and add the required amount of Pasta sauce to it . Garnish it with some grated cheese and serve it hot.

Some Notes:
1. Add few drops of olive oil when boiling the pasta so it will not stick together.
2. After the pasta is cooked , strain the water and immediately cool it by washing it in running water to prevent further cooking of Pasta.
3. Add some red chili flakes at the time of serving the pasta to make it bit spicy...
